If it is a just two people in our household, in question no. 10, what do you enter where it asks you:

Enter the total number of immigrants you are sponsoring on this form from Part 3, Items 8 and 9.

Does Item 8 mean ONE? and therefore enter 1 in the box?

Thanks

Item 8: How many people are coming? If it is only your spouse, enter 1

Item 10: Same thing. If it is only one immigrant, enter 1.
